Engineer Jobs in New Hampshire
Engineers in the utilities industry play a crucial role in designing, implementing, and managing systems related to water, electricity, gas, and other utilities. They are responsible for ensuring these systems are efficient, safe, and sustainable, and they might also be involved in the development of new technologies or methods for delivering utilities to consumers. These professionals may work on projects that involve the construction or maintenance of utility infrastructure, such as power plants, water treatment facilities, or gas pipelines.
Their work requires a strong background in engineering principles, as well as specific knowledge of the utility systems they work with. Important skills for this role include problem-solving, project management, and communication. They should ideally have certifications such as Professional Engineering (PE) license and Certified Energy Manager (CEM). Prior to becoming an engineer in the utilities industry, a person might start as a junior engineer or a technician in the utilities sector, gaining experience with the practical aspects of the job. They could also work as an Engineering Intern or an Assistant Engineer, allowing them to learn more about the industry and develop their skills under the guidance of more experienced professionals.
